WebBirds, reptiles, and mammals have amniotic eggs.[13] How Does A Reptile Embryo In An Amniotic Egg Get Oxygen? While the inner amniotic membrane surrounds the embryo itself, the chorion surrounds the embryo and yolk sac. The chorion facilitates exchange of oxygen and carbon dioxide between the embryo and the egg’s external environment.[14]

They include crocodiles, alligators, lizards, snakes, and turtles. The reptile class is one of the largest classes of vertebrates. It consists of all amniotes except birds and mammals. Reptiles have several adaptations for living on dry land that amphibians lack.
WebThe amniotes are distinguished from amphibians by the presence of a terrestrially adapted egg protected by amniotic membranes. The amniotes include reptiles, birds, and mammals. The early amniotes diverged into two main lines soon after the first amniotes arose. The initial split was into synapsids (mammals) and sauropsids. WebAmniotic eggs contain albumin, which provides the embryo with water and protein, and an egg yolk that supplies the embryo with energy. The chorion, amnion, and allantois are key membranes found only in amniotic eggs. ...
